一种界面上修改物理机IP的方法及设备技术

技术编号:35134554 阅读:20 留言:0更新日期:2022-10-05 10:08
本申请的目的是提供一种界面上修改物理机IP的方法及设备,本申请通过集成所需的服务到物理机的镜像文件内;启动操作系统的进程服务及代理服务,基于定义的配置模式确定的默认IP,基于所述默认IP启动网页服务器,以使浏览器跳转到基于默认IP的配置页面;获取在所述配置页面中用户输入的预配置信息后转发至所述网页服务器;基于所述网页服务器通过所述操作系统的进程服务建立的网络连接将所述预配置信息并发到各个物理机上的代理服务;通过所述代理服务根据所述替换物理机IP的相关信息执行替换物理机IP的配置命令。从而可以全程远程控制,全程自动化,用户只需输入对应替换IP即可完成自动化配置,也提高了准确率以及效率。也提高了准确率以及效率。也提高了准确率以及效率。

【技术实现步骤摘要】
一种界面上修改物理机IP的方法及设备


[0001]本申请涉及计算机领域,尤其涉及一种界面上修改物理机IP的方法及设备。

技术介绍

[0002]云平台从测试到上生产通常要经历改宿主机IP(互联网协议地址)的过程,而云平台上的服务是能正常工作的基础又是基于IP正常工作的为前提的。比如,提供云管的界面的访问地址IP,它通常是某一个宿主机提供的;或者是通过某种管理节点高可用的服务。而高可用服务又是基于两个以上的宿主机IP来提供的虚拟IP。又比如,云管平台的镜像仓库也是基于宿主机IP来提供服务的。一旦这些基础的宿主机IP服务被修改,上层的所有依赖于宿主机IP的服务都要对应修改。由于依赖的服务非常多,人工修改经常顾此失彼。
[0003]另一方面,由于云管的界面IP本身也依赖于宿主机IP。当宿主机IP被删除或者修改,原来访问的界面也将会断开。另外,由于是改宿主机IP,被控制端也是通过IP来传入控制命令的,如果IP被改了,那么控制的连接也会中断。
[0004]传统的方法是人工登录物理机先改好IP,实施人员必须到机房通过键盘鼠标显示器直接连到物理机上来修改物理机IP,然后再在运管平台上更新对应物理机IP。如果集群规模较大,比如成百上千,这将给运维人员带来巨大的工作,人工修改方式容易出错且一台台修改也会导致效率很低,同时也会影响客户的体验。

技术实现思路

[0005]本申请的一个目的是提供一种界面上修改物理机IP的方法及设备,解决现有技术中。
[0006]根据本申请的一个方面,提供了一种界面上修改物理机IP的方法,该方法包括:
[0007]集成所需的服务到物理机的镜像文件内,其中,所述所需的服务包括操作系统的进程服务、代理服务以及网页服务器;
[0008]启动所述操作系统的进程服务及代理服务,基于定义的配置模式确定的默认IP,基于所述默认IP启动所述网页服务器,以使浏览器跳转到基于默认IP的配置页面;
[0009]获取在所述配置页面中用户输入的预配置信息后转发至所述网页服务器,其中,所述预配置信息包括替换物理机IP的相关信息;
[0010]基于所述网页服务器通过所述操作系统的进程服务建立的网络连接将所述预配置信息并发到各个物理机上的代理服务;
[0011]通过所述代理服务根据所述替换物理机IP的相关信息执行替换物理机IP的配置命令。
[0012]可选地,所述方法包括:
[0013]启动所述操作系统的进程服务后且满足所有物理机在同一个链路层,为新加入的物理机分配IPv6地址,进行建立IPv6的远程控制的网络连接。
[0014]可选地,基于定义的配置模式确定的默认IP,包括:
[0015]获取用户在云平台的界面上关于配置模式的点击操作,基于所述点击操作确定所述代理服务配置的默认IP,根据所述默认IP唤醒所述网页服务器。
[0016]可选地,所述方法包括:
[0017]将原访问的管理节点页面重定向到所述默认IP的网页界面。
[0018]可选地,获取在所述配置页面中用户输入的预配置信息后转发至所述网页服务器,包括:
[0019]若没有替换物理机IP,则获取在所述配置页面中用户基于物理机的产品序列号输入的新物理机IP,将所述新物理机IP转发至所述网页服务器;
[0020]若存在替换物理机IP,则获取用户在配置页面的表单中填入的需要并发替换的多个物理机IP,将填写后的表单转发至所述网页服务器。
[0021]可选地,通过所述代理服务根据所述替换物理机IP的相关信息执行替换物理机IP的配置命令,包括:
[0022]通过所述代理服务将所述替换物理机IP的相关信息翻译成对应的配置命令,在所述代理服务对应的本物理机上执行替换物理机IP的配置命令。
[0023]可选地,所述方法包括:
[0024]在所述替换物理机IP的配置命令执行完毕后,所述网页服务器继续发送命令替换管理节点IP,并基于新的管理节点IP重新搭建高可用服务,其中,管理节点IP包括数据库中物理机IP、镜像仓库对应IP以及云主机配置文件中的IP。
[0025]可选地,所述方法包括:
[0026]当管理节点IP中所有IP均被替换完后,所述浏览器的界面再次跳转切换至基于替换后的IP对应的管理节点登录页面;
[0027]基于获取到的用户重新配置的云主机对应的IP段进行使用云平台。
[0028]根据本申请又一个方面,还提供了一种界面上修改物理机IP的设备,所述设备包括:
[0029]一个或多个处理器;以及
[0030]存储有计算机可读指令的存储器,所述计算机可读指令在被执行时使所述处理器执行如前述所述方法的操作。
[0031]根据本申请再一个方面,还提供了一种计算机可读介质,其上存储有计算机可读指令,所述计算机可读指令可被处理器执行以实现如前述所述的方法。
[0032]与现有技术相比,本申请通过集成所需的服务到物理机的镜像文件内,其中,所述所需的服务包括操作系统的进程服务、代理服务以及网页服务器;启动所述操作系统的进程服务及代理服务,基于定义的配置模式确定的默认IP,基于所述默认IP启动所述网页服务器,以使浏览器跳转到基于默认IP的配置页面;获取在所述配置页面中用户输入的预配置信息后转发至所述网页服务器,其中,所述预配置信息包括替换物理机IP的相关信息;基于所述网页服务器通过所述操作系统的进程服务建立的网络连接将所述预配置信息并发到各个物理机上的代理服务;通过所述代理服务根据所述替换物理机IP的相关信息执行替换物理机IP的配置命令。从而可以全程远程控制,无需到机房,全程自动化,用户只需输入对应替换IP即可完成自动化配置,也提高了准确率以及效率。
附图说明
[0033]通过阅读参照以下附图所作的对非限制性实施例所作的详细描述,本申请的其它特征、目的和优点将会变得更明显:
[0034]图1示出根据本申请的一个方面提供的一种界面上修改物理机IP的方法流程示意图;
[0035]图2示出本申请一具体实施例中通过界面修改云平台物理机IP的方法流程示意图。
[0036]附图中相同或相似的附图标记代表相同或相似的部件。
具体实施方式
[0037]下面结合附图对本申请作进一步详细描述。
[0038]在本申请一个典型的配置中,终端、服务网络的设备和可信方均包括一个或多个处理器(例如中央处理器(Central Processing Unit,CPU))、输入/输出接口、网络接口和内存。
[0039]内存可能包括计算机可读介质中的非永久性存储器,随机存取存储器(Random Access Memory,RAM)和/或非易失性内存等形式,如只读存储器(Read Only Memory,ROM)或闪存(flash RAM)。内存是计算机可读介质的示例。
[0040]计算机可读介质包括永久性和非永久性、可移动和非可移动媒体可以由任何方法或技术来实本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种界面上修改物理机IP的方法,其特征在于,所述方法包括:集成所需的服务到物理机的镜像文件内,其中,所述所需的服务包括操作系统的进程服务、代理服务以及网页服务器;启动所述操作系统的进程服务及代理服务,基于定义的配置模式确定的默认IP,基于所述默认IP启动所述网页服务器,以使浏览器跳转到基于默认IP的配置页面;获取在所述配置页面中用户输入的预配置信息后转发至所述网页服务器,其中,所述预配置信息包括替换物理机IP的相关信息;基于所述网页服务器通过所述操作系统的进程服务建立的网络连接将所述预配置信息并发到各个物理机上的代理服务;通过所述代理服务根据所述替换物理机IP的相关信息执行替换物理机IP的配置命令。2.根据权利要求1所述的方法,其特征在于,所述方法包括:启动所述操作系统的进程服务后且满足所有物理机在同一个链路层,为新加入的物理机分配IPv6地址,进行建立IPv6的远程控制的网络连接。3.根据权利要求1所述的方法,其特征在于,基于定义的配置模式确定的默认IP,包括:获取用户在云平台的界面上关于配置模式的点击操作,基于所述点击操作确定所述代理服务配置的默认IP,根据所述默认IP唤醒所述网页服务器。4.根据权利要求3所述的方法,其特征在于,所述方法包括:将原访问的管理节点页面重定向到所述默认IP的网页界面。5.根据权利要求1所述的方法,其特征在于,获取在所述配置页面中用户输入的预配置信息后转发至所述网页服务器,包括:若没有替换物理机IP,则获取在所述配置页面中用户基于物理机的产品...

【专利技术属性】
技术研发人员:赵胜龑
申请(专利权)人:上海云轴信息科技有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1